Rete Sismica dell'Italia Nord-occidentale (Distav, Università di Genova)
Data di pubblicazione: 2025-10-09 07:26:53
ID - Evento : | 251009012457 |
Magnitudo (ML) : | 0.6 +/- 0.2 |
Tempo origine : | 2025-10-09 01:26:01.73 (UTC) |
Localizzazione : | Latitudine: 45.910 N, Longitudine: 7.027 E |
Area : | Alpi Pennine |
Profondità (km) : | 5.54 |
Distanze (km) : |
13.6 --- Courmayeur 15.2 --- Saint-Rhemy-En-Bosses 16.5 --- Pre -Saint-Didier 16.9 --- Morgex 17.1 --- Saint-Oyen 18.4 --- La Salle 18.4 --- Etroubles 22.0 --- Allein 22.2 --- La Thuile 22.8 --- Ollomont 23.8 --- Doues 23.9 --- Avise 24.0 --- Saint-Nicolas 24.9 --- Valpelline 25.2 --- Gignod 25.3 --- Arvier 26.1 --- Roisan 26.9 --- Villeneuve 27.1 --- Saint-Pierre 27.3 --- Introd |
Stima della qualità della localizzazione: Erh: 1 km, Erz: 0.7 km, Nf: 36, Gap: 111 °, Rms: 0.32
